// Minimal procedural texture generator to generate some usual textures like circles and vignette textures. // "Gen" textures have filenames like this: "gen:256:256:vignette:0.1" // // These must be VERY VERY fast to not slow down loading. Could multicore this in the // future. #include #include #include #include "base/basictypes.h" #include "gfx/texture.h" uint8_t *generateTexture(const char *filename, int &bpp, int &w, int &h, bool &clamp) { char name_and_params[256]; // security check :) if (strlen(filename) > 200) return 0; sscanf(filename, "gen:%i:%i:%s", &w, &h, name_and_params); uint8_t *data; if (!strcmp(name_and_params, "vignette")) { bpp = 1; data = new uint8_t[w*h]; for (int y = 0; y < h; ++y) { for (int x = 0; x < w; x++) { float dx = (float)(x - w/2) / (w/2); float dy = (float)(y - h/2) / (h/2); float dist = sqrtf(dx * dx + dy * dy); dist /= 1.414f; float val = 1.0 - powf(dist, 1.4f); data[y*w + x] = val * 255; } } } else if (!strcmp(name_and_params, "circle")) { bpp = 1; // TODO data = new uint8_t[w*h]; for (int y = 0; y < h; ++y) { for (int x = 0; x < w; x++) { float dx = (float)(x - w/2) / (w/2); float dy = (float)(y - h/2) / (h/2); float dist = sqrtf(dx * dx + dy * dy); dist /= 1.414f; float val = 1.0 - powf(dist, 1.4f); data[y*w + x] = val * 255; } } } else { data = NULL; } return data; }
